Jalandhar, July 23

It’s been more than a year since the work on the road of Vijay Nagar, adjoining Ashok Nagar, lies unfinished.

The long stretch is the main road in Jalandhar, which has now become an eyesore, causing a great inconvenience to area residents and shopkeepers.

The long stretch of the road, right from the approach of Car Bazaar in Vijay Nagar beyond Ashok Nagar, the main road from Adda Basti Sheikh to Gujral Nagar Chowk and main road of Sports Market is laden with gravel and stones.

The road is one-way, with its one side having been completed long ago. The other side had been dug up since last year and is riddled with bumps, with stones scattered on its surface. The two and fro traffic on this road passes from the single completed lane, making it accident prone. No repair work has been executed here for long.

Bacchan Singh, a shopkeeper in the area, said, “Despite repeated complaints and protests regarding the condition of the road, no concrete efforts have been made to solve the problem by the civic authorities so far. The councillor of both areas (Vijay Nagar and Ashok Nagar) had been approached to get the work started but nothing has been done. Many accidents take place, people don’t want to make a stopover on this dusty track. We want the road to be completed at the earliest.”

Another resident of the area said, “The work is lying in the same condition for the past one year. We had protested for the same many times, but no repair work has been done.”

Ward number 37 councillor Jagdish Raja said, “Commuters, residents and shopkeepers face a lot of trouble daily due to the incomplete work. Many a time, I have raised the issue with the Municipal Corporation for the early completion of the work, but the MC authorities are not paying the dues to the assigned contractor. The civic authorities had been ignoring the progress of the area, but I will get the work done soon.”

Mayor Sunil Jyoti, while informing about the action taken on the issue, said, “Commuters face problems and the administration is aware of the conditions which exist on this road. The one side of the road has been done, while the work on the other side is in progress. We will soon complete the remaining work.”

Despite repeated attempts, ward number 49 councillor Kamlesh Grover could not be contacted.
